Anhedonia is a reduction in enjoyment, motivation, or interest. It common across mental health disorders and harbinger of poor treatment outcomes. The enjoyment aspect, termed 'consummatory anhedonia', particular poses fundamental questions about how the brain constructs rewards: what processes determine intensely reward experienced? Here, we outline limitations existing computational conceptualisations consummatory anhedonia. We then suggest richer reinforcement learning (RL) account anhedonia with reconceptualisation subjective hedonic experience terms goal progress. This accounts qualitatively for impact stress, dysfunctional cognitions, maladaptive beliefs on experience. model also offers new views treatments

Difficult decisions typically involve mental effort, which scales with the deployment of cognitive (e.g., mnesic, attentional) resources engaged in processing decision-relevant information. But how does brain regulate effort? A possibility is that optimizes a resource allocation problem, whereby amount invested balances its expected cost (i.e. effort) and benefit. Our working assumption subjective decision confidence serves as benefit term hence "metacognitive" nature control. Here, we present computational model for online metacognitive control or oMCD. Formally, oMCD Markov Decision Process optimally solves ensuing problem under agnostic assumptions about inner workings underlying system. We demonstrate this makes quasi-optimal policy broad class processes, including -but not limited to- progressive attribute integration. disclose oMCD's main properties (in terms choice, response time), show they reproduce most established empirical results field value-based making. Finally, discuss possible connections between prominent neurocognitive theories effort regulation.

Satisfying a variety of conflicting needs in changing environment is fundamental challenge for any adaptive agent. Here, we show that designing an agent modular fashion as collection subagents, each dedicated to separate need, powerfully enhanced the agent’s capacity satisfy its overall needs. We used formalism deep reinforcement learning investigate biologically relevant multiobjective task: continually maintaining homeostasis set physiologic variables. then conducted simulations environments and compared how agents performed relative standard monolithic (i.e., aimed all integrated manner using single aggregate measure success). Simulations revealed a) exhibited form exploration was intrinsic emergent rather than extrinsically imposed; b) were robust changes nonstationary environments, c) scaled gracefully their ability maintain number objectives increased. Supporting analysis suggested robustness increasing numbers due efficiency representation afforded by architecture. These results suggest normative principles which have adapted complex may also explain why humans long been described consisting “multiple selves.”
